"Lost" (2004)Original Air Date:
1 novembre 2006 (Season 3, Episode 5)Plot:
After Mr. Eko has a vision of his dead brother, he sets out to return to the site of his plane crash. full summary | add synopsisPlot Keywords:

*** This comment may contain spoilers ***
Mr.Eko is bound to be a favorite character of many losties. Regardless of what he did in the real world the island has seemed to be a fresh start for many of the survivors. He is haunted by a vision of his dead brother the priest and still suffering the effects of the bear attack along with the hatch explosion he takes off into the jungle heading for the plane where he left his brothers body. This ties in with Locke and his group of explorers who decide to head back to the station known as "The Pearl" to try and find an active computer or to see if there is anyway of communicating with other stations on the island. In the pearl we catch a glimpse of a one eyed man in another station but realising that he is being watched he shuts off the camera. Surely more to come from that story. If I am to have one gripe about lost it is the loose ends that really need to be tied up at some stage. We have seen characters being killed in the past who seem to have pivotal roles such as Libby and Anna Maria, cut down before they need to be. It does add to the suspense as no one is safe but why bother with the back story at all. And here's the spoiler. Why kill Eko? If there is a character on the island who was willing to follow his faith and give everyone else hope I would have thought it would be Eko. Locke is going to take this role back again I'm sure but could Locke fight off four or five of the others with his bare hands? Eko had so much more story left in Him! The maze that lost has created contains so many dead ends. I'm not going to lose faith just yet but I'm reminded of the series the X-Files. The truth was out there, or so they tole us for eight or nine years. But in the end it wasn't and we were left feeling let down.
